How To Fix MDC_MAT_MODEL208 - [Info] Messages refer to document &2 part &3 version &4


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: MDC_MAT_MODEL -

  • Message number: 208

  • Message text: [Info] Messages refer to document &2 part &3 version &4

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message MDC_MAT_MODEL208 - [Info] Messages refer to document &2 part &3 version &4 ?

    The SAP error message MDC_MAT_MODEL208 typically indicates an issue related to the material master data in the context of the Material Data Cockpit (MDC). This message usually refers to a specific document, part, and version that may not be correctly configured or is missing in the system.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Data: The specified document, part, or version may not exist in the system.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: There may be an issue with how the material master data is configured, leading to inconsistencies.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access the specified document or part.
    4. Data Inconsistencies: There could be inconsistencies in the data that prevent the system from processing the request.

    Solution:

    1. Check Document Existence: Verify that the document, part, and version specified in the error message exist in the system. You can do this by navigating to the relevant transaction codes (e.g., MM03 for material master) and checking the details.
    2. Review Configuration: Ensure that the material master data is correctly configured. This may involve checking the settings in the material type, industry sector, or other related configurations.
    3.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the material master data. This may involve checking user roles and permissions.
    4. Data Consistency Check: Run data consistency checks to identify and resolve any inconsistencies in the material master data.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ific error message for additional guidance and troubleshooting steps.
